关于“定时任务”(或“定时作业”)处理模块,有几个名字待选择:
timer_task, timer_job, cron_job, job_schedule, task_schedule, mycron...
task可能会和游戏的剧情任务系统的命名重复,
cron是linux系统下的概念,非linux用户不一定知道cron是什么意思,
因此,目前觉得timer_job和job_schedule这两个名字是比较好的,而两者相较而言,timer_job又更加清晰易懂些,
因此,模块名暂取timer_job,添加作业和删除作业的接口则是add_job()和remove_job()